Transaction 9331d48feb5508c9f76c71635ff48dce710b6daf76aba4ebbaf3ed64571ea34d
3 Input
2 Outputs
- 9331d48feb5508c9f76c71635ff48dce710b6daf76aba4ebbaf3ed64571ea34d:0
- 9331d48feb5508c9f76c71635ff48dce710b6daf76aba4ebbaf3ed64571ea34d:1
value 8587900
address 3KefUNzyiqwfQn6uUHq9mLkhqFKzJxsYJQ
value 16126
address 1HiKGMsP7dTBfbWhjUUPmngbCbxCpTG92a